What Are Bail Bonds?





Bail bonds work as an important system within the legal system, allowing individuals detained for criminal activities to protect their launch from wardship while awaiting trial. This monetary plan normally includes a 3rd party, called a bondsman, that offers the necessary funds to the court for a cost, usually a portion of the complete Bail quantity. By doing so, the bondsman thinks the risk of the offender failing to appear in court.


Bail bonds not only ease congestion behind bars however also help maintain the assumption of virtue, permitting individuals to prepare their defense in a much more positive atmosphere outside of incarceration. The process is controlled by certain legal guidelines that vary throughout jurisdictions, ensuring that both the legal rights of the implicated and the interests of the justice system are maintained. Generally, Bail bonds play a substantial function in stabilizing the rights of defendants with the demand for public security.

The Types of Bail Bonds



Various types of Bail bonds exist to accommodate the particular requirements of defendants and their scenarios. One of the most common type is the money bail bond, where the full amount of Bail is paid in cash to the court. One more kind is the surety bond, which includes a bondsman who ensures the Bail quantity to the court in exchange for a cost. Furthermore, there are residential or commercial property bonds, where accuseds utilize property as security to safeguard their release. Federal Bail bonds are specific to government situations and usually call for a greater level of analysis. Ultimately, migration bonds are used for people encountering deportation, ensuring their launch from detention. Each kind serves a special function within the lawful system, reflecting the variety of scenarios that defendants may encounter throughout lawful process. Recognizing these differences can assist individuals make notified decisions concerning their Bail alternatives.

Bail Process Explained



When an individual is detained, the Bail procedure comes to be an important device for safeguarding their short-term release from guardianship while awaiting test. A court establishes the Bail amount based on the nature of the infraction, flight danger, and public security worries. They may look for the aid of a bond bondsman if the person can not pay for the set Bail. The bondsman usually bills a non-refundable charge, typically a portion of the Bail quantity, and ensures the complete Bail to the court. When the individual is released, they have to stick to certain conditions, including participating in all court looks. Failure to conform may cause the forfeit of the Bail and possible additional lawful consequences.


Sorts Of Bail Bonds





Bail bonds act as an economic device that permits people to secure their release from prison while awaiting test. There are a number of types of Bail bonds, each satisfying various situations. Cash money bonds call for the complete Bail total up to be paid in cash, ensuring immediate release. Guaranty bonds involve a third-party Bail representative who guarantees the Bail quantity, charging a non-refundable charge generally around 10% of the overall. Residential or commercial property bonds permit people to make use of actual estate as collateral, while launch on recognizance (ROR) counts yet requires no repayment on the offender's promise to show up in court. Comprehending these types aids offenders choose one of the most suitable choice for their situation, stabilizing financial ramifications and lawful duties.

Aspects Impacting Bail Amounts





Countless variables affect the decision of Bail quantities, affecting exactly how courts assess the threat connected with releasing an implicated individual. One key factor to consider is the nature and seriousness of the supposed crime, with more serious offenses usually resulting in greater Bail amounts. Courts also copyrightine the defendant's criminal background; repeat offenders might deal with steeper Bail due to viewed threat of re-offending. In addition, the defendant's connections to the community, such as employment and household connections, play an essential duty, as solid ties may suggest a reduced flight threat. The defendant's funds are likewise considered, as wealthier individuals could pay for higher Bail. Finally, the potential hazard to public safety and security can bring about enhanced Bail quantities, mirroring the court's task to safeguard the neighborhood. Jointly, these aspects help develop a bail quantity that balances the civil liberties of the accused with the rate of interests of justice and public safety and security.

Regularly Asked Questions



What Takes place if the Defendant Skips Bail?



A warrant for their apprehension is normally released if a defendant misses Bail - Bail bonds Brighton. The bail bond company might also seek the defendant to recuperate losses, and the court could impose additional charges or loss


Can Bail Bonds Be Paid in Installments?



Bail bonds can in some cases be paid in installations, depending upon the bond firm's plans. This option may aid accuseds handle economic obligations, however it is important to clarify terms with the bonding firm.


Do Bail Bonds Have Expiration Dates?



Bail bonds normally do not have expiry dates in the conventional feeling; nonetheless, the regards to the bond might call for conformity with court schedules. Failure to appear can cause bond loss and lawful consequences.


Are Bail Bond Fees Refundable?



Bail bond costs are typically non-refundable. When paid, these costs compensate the bondsman for their service, no matter of the instance outcome. Individuals need to assess their contracts for particular terms connected to costs and reimbursements.
